Building Large Language Model(LLM) Applications


Large Language Models (LLMs) like GPT-4 and BERT have revolutionized natural language processing, enabling applications like chatbots, content generation, and even complex decision-making systems. Building LLM-based applications may seem complex, but with the right approach, you can develop powerful AI-driven tools.

1. Define Your Use Case
Start by clearly defining what problem your application will solve. Is it a chatbot for customer service, a text summarizer, or something else? Understanding the use case will help in choosing the right LLM architecture and training approach.

2. Choose the Right Model
Different LLMs are suited to different tasks. GPT models are excellent for text generation, while BERT is better for understanding and classifying text. Open-source models like T5 and RoBERTa are also popular choices. Depending on your task, you may select a pre-trained model or fine-tune one to your needs.

3. Data Preparation
High-quality data is key. Whether you’re fine-tuning a model or building from scratch, your dataset must be relevant, diverse, and clean. You’ll need labeled examples for supervised learning or massive text corpora for unsupervised learning.

4. Infrastructure
LLM training requires robust infrastructure. Cloud-based solutions, such as those from AWS or Google Cloud, offer scalable GPU resources, but on-prem solutions might be viable for large enterprises.

5. Testing and Deployment
Once trained, testing for accuracy, efficiency, and real-world robustness is essential. Deployment can be on cloud servers or integrated into apps and websites, making LLMs accessible to end users.

Building LLM applications is challenging but rewarding. With careful planning and the right resources, you can unlock AI’s full potential for your business.Large Language Models (LLMs) like GPT-4 and BERT have revolutionized natural language processing, enabling applications like chatbots, content generation, and even complex decision-making systems. Building LLM-based applications may seem complex, but with the right approach, you can develop powerful AI-driven tools.

1. Define Your Use Case
Start by clearly defining what problem your application will solve. Is it a chatbot for customer service, a text summarizer, or something else? Understanding the use case will help in choosing the right LLM architecture and training approach.

2. Choose the Right Model
Different LLMs are suited to different tasks. GPT models are excellent for text generation, while BERT is better for understanding and classifying text. Open-source models like T5 and RoBERTa are also popular choices. Depending on your task, you may select a pre-trained model or fine-tune one to your needs.

3. Data Preparation
High-quality data is key. Whether you’re fine-tuning a model or building from scratch, your dataset must be relevant, diverse, and clean. You’ll need labeled examples for supervised learning or massive text corpora for unsupervised learning.

4. Infrastructure
LLM training requires robust infrastructure. Cloud-based solutions, such as those from AWS or Google Cloud, offer scalable GPU resources, but on-prem solutions might be viable for large enterprises.

5. Testing and Deployment
Once trained, testing for accuracy, efficiency, and real-world robustness is essential. Deployment can be on cloud servers or integrated into apps and websites, making LLMs accessible to end users.

Building LLM applications is challenging but rewarding. With careful planning and the right resources, you can unlock AI’s full potential for your business.


Comments

Popular Posts